Output 6e75df51de04de888201dcc1098b60d78b954a24ce2d89f29d8d00973dd9d5e9:0

value
4496832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 425a3c9b012458eea08a6ce529ec7d283f7cac46 OP_EQUAL
address
37jrcxpQhqTHrQXbuj5LdDDmirZEVCVsVf
transaction
6e75df51de04de888201dcc1098b60d78b954a24ce2d89f29d8d00973dd9d5e9
confirmations
425169
spent
true